Transaction 004317d6b6c30efdf88fc7b73acdc713719bf242482e972031b795f62ca5e4a0

1 Input
2 Outputs
  • 004317d6b6c30efdf88fc7b73acdc713719bf242482e972031b795f62ca5e4a0:0
  • value  20913660
    address  3NGxL5ftYNhnWoB5AV5KdPM6DeBoFdUERV
  • 004317d6b6c30efdf88fc7b73acdc713719bf242482e972031b795f62ca5e4a0:1
  • value  93262630
    address  1Ho9ZKrQcNvhvbprVuGTYPPUpvsVrRVpmC